how much boiled shrimp needed for 40 people? they are having it with barbque potato salad slaw baked beans and hot wings and corn on the cob
ellen
07/07/06
People are so greedy for shrimp! For appetizer size portions, allow 3 ounces cooked, shelled, shrimp per person (tail on is OK but this is basically ready to eat). And this is kind of bare minimum. With this amount, it is a good idea to portion into clear acrylic cups or dishes, or skewer each serving, so everyone gets some.

Ok I am setting up a taco bar (beef and Chicken) for 40 people, along side i am serving rice, beans, stuffed jalapenos, 3 desserts, and bacon wrapped shrimp how much of everyting do i need. In the forty ppl there are 4 very young kids 4,5,6,3?
ellen
08/24/06
Basically, since the shrimps will add to the entree, start by allowing 2 tacos- 1 beef, 1 chicken- per person, total 80 shells. Use the baked potato bar for the toppings amounts,taco prep info on the tex mex taco page. For the rice and other side dishes, use 1/3 of the amount for 100.

There is a page for dessert planning for 100. There is also one for salads, entrees and sides and another for beverages.

Shrimps are one of those- "people will eat all you put out" things. Allow 3 ounces per adult, 1 pound for every 5 people
